Q: Is 11,219,398 a Prime Number?
A: No, 11,219,398 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 11219398 can be evenly divided by 1 2 883 1,766 6,353 12,706 5,609,699 and 11,219,398, with no remainder.
Since 11,219,398 cannot be divided by just 1 and 11,219,398, it is not a prime number.
